Here’s how to save time and money when purchasing a home.

Tip #1: Get Pre-Approved for a mortgage before you make an offer. This is a competitive market and you can expect your offer to be one of many on any single home. So an offer that contains the financing already often seals the deal. However, if the company doesn’t offer financial help be sure to include your pre-approval letter from you lender.

Tip #2: Know when to back out of a deal. Often times I see clients getting overly excited and emotionally attached to the homes they’ve put offers in on. Emotions run high when competition picks up, especially when concerning property. Keep your head!

Tip #3: Plan for closing costs! I see too many buyers sink unwillingly into the Ramen diet after they’ve bought a home because they didn’t plan very well for the extra closing costs and “hidden expenses” when buying a home. Ask your real estate agent to compile a list of these expenses for you so you’re better prepared.

Tip #4: Coordinate very well between your moving date and the date you officially take possession of your home. Too often people need to camp out at relatives homes or a motel for two or three days before their official move. Don’t be one of these buyers, you’ll thank yourself for it later.

Tip #5: Please, and I cannot stress this enough, insist on an inspection of the home! If there is anything wrong with the plumbing, water heater, foundation etc etc.. you should know about it before something breaks or goes wrong on a rainy day. By getting this list of fix-its early you can better prepare for budgeting the repairs.
